1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

This gas makes up 21% of the atmosphere: ozone, oxygen, nitrogen, water vapor

Back

oxygen

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Which layer of the atmosphere contains most of the ozone? Options: troposphere, thermosphere, mesosphere, stratosphere

Back

stratosphere

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

This gas makes up 78% of the atmosphere: oxygen, nitrogen, ozone, carbon dioxide

Back

nitrogen

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Order the atmosphere layers from Earth to space: troposphere, stratosphere, mesosphere, thermosphere, exosphere

Back

troposphere, stratosphere, mesosphere, thermosphere, exosphere

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Coldest layer of the atmosphere: troposphere, thermosphere, mesosphere, stratosphere

Back

mesosphere

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Which layer is where weather occurs? Options: troposphere, thermosphere, exosphere, stratosphere

Back

troposphere

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Which layer of the atmosphere is the hottest? Options: troposphere, mesosphere, stratosphere, thermosphere

Back

thermosphere
